|
@@ -79,9 +79,9 @@ public class FtmsorderbillsServiceImpl implements IftmsorderbillsService {
|
|
SysUser user = SecurityUtils.getLoginUser().getUser();
|
|
SysUser user = SecurityUtils.getLoginUser().getUser();
|
|
Ftmsorderbills ftmsorderbills = new Ftmsorderbills();
|
|
Ftmsorderbills ftmsorderbills = new Ftmsorderbills();
|
|
// ftmsorderbillscntrsMapper 计划货量总和
|
|
// ftmsorderbillscntrsMapper 计划货量总和
|
|
- Ftmsorderbillscntrs ftmsorderbillscntrs = new Ftmsorderbillscntrs();
|
|
|
|
|
|
+// Ftmsorderbillscntrs ftmsorderbillscntrs = new Ftmsorderbillscntrs();
|
|
// F_TMSORDERBILLSPLANS 已调度
|
|
// F_TMSORDERBILLSPLANS 已调度
|
|
- Ftmsorderbillsplans ftmsorderbillsplans = new Ftmsorderbillsplans();
|
|
|
|
|
|
+// Ftmsorderbillsplans ftmsorderbillsplans = new Ftmsorderbillsplans();
|
|
if ("22".equals(user.getUserType())) {
|
|
if ("22".equals(user.getUserType())) {
|
|
ftmsorderbills.setIsFleet("1");
|
|
ftmsorderbills.setIsFleet("1");
|
|
TCorps corps = tCorpsMapper.selectTCorpsByFTel(user.getPhonenumber());
|
|
TCorps corps = tCorpsMapper.selectTCorpsByFTel(user.getPhonenumber());
|
|
@@ -110,19 +110,22 @@ public class FtmsorderbillsServiceImpl implements IftmsorderbillsService {
|
|
map.put("upperLeftOldCarQuantity", carNumber);
|
|
map.put("upperLeftOldCarQuantity", carNumber);
|
|
// 查询左下
|
|
// 查询左下
|
|
map.put("lowerLeft", ftmsorderbillscarsMapper.selectHomeUpperRightMapList(ftmsorderbills));
|
|
map.put("lowerLeft", ftmsorderbillscarsMapper.selectHomeUpperRightMapList(ftmsorderbills));
|
|
- //新增柜数 就是 计划货量总和 F_TMSORDERBILLSCNTRS
|
|
|
|
- //未安排柜数 = 计划货量总和 - 已调度货量(F_TMSORDERBILLSPLANS)
|
|
|
|
- int scntrsManageQuantity = ftmsorderbillscntrsMapper.selectftmsorderbillscntrs(ftmsorderbillscntrs);
|
|
|
|
- //已调度货量
|
|
|
|
- int scnNumber = ftmsorderbillsplansMapper.selectManagCout(ftmsorderbillsplans);
|
|
|
|
- //未安排柜数
|
|
|
|
- int sanNumber = scntrsManageQuantity - scnNumber;
|
|
|
|
- if (sanNumber < 0){
|
|
|
|
- sanNumber = 0;
|
|
|
|
|
|
+// //新增柜数 就是 计划货量总和 F_TMSORDERBILLSCNTRS
|
|
|
|
+// //未安排柜数 = 计划货量总和 - 已调度货量(F_TMSORDERBILLSPLANS)
|
|
|
|
+ Integer scntrsManageQuantity = ftmsorderbillscntrsMapper.selectftmsorderbillscntrs();
|
|
|
|
+ if (scntrsManageQuantity == null || scntrsManageQuantity <= 0){
|
|
|
|
+ return AjaxResult.error("今日没有新增柜数");
|
|
|
|
+ }
|
|
|
|
+// //已调度货量
|
|
|
|
+ Integer scnNumber = ftmsorderbillsplansMapper.selectManagCout();
|
|
|
|
+// //未安排柜数 --自动拆箱
|
|
|
|
+ int sanNoNumber = scntrsManageQuantity - scnNumber;
|
|
|
|
+ if (sanNoNumber < 0){
|
|
|
|
+ sanNoNumber = 0;
|
|
}
|
|
}
|
|
map.put("manageQuantity",scntrsManageQuantity);
|
|
map.put("manageQuantity",scntrsManageQuantity);
|
|
map.put("scnNumber",scnNumber);
|
|
map.put("scnNumber",scnNumber);
|
|
- map.put("sanNumber",sanNumber);
|
|
|
|
|
|
+ map.put("sanNuNomber",sanNoNumber);
|
|
return AjaxResult.success(map);
|
|
return AjaxResult.success(map);
|
|
}
|
|
}
|
|
|
|
|